A new age of fear?
Terrorists strike Pacitalia, sending a message that perhaps we are not as safe as we assumed


PNN staff -- An as-of-yet unknown terrorist group struck one of the deadliest blows on Pacitalian citizens to-date in the country, killing 279 and injuring nearly 5,600 in three separate attacks on infrastructure and landmarks within the country.

The Giobaldi-San Antonino Bridge west of Capagatta, which carries the traffic of betastrada autoroute B341 across the Strait of Fentomeria, was hit, by what appears to have been a handful of cruise missiles, on the north-central section of the bridge span. The bridge sagged slightly on impact, trapping 218 people in their cars. Authorities quickly arrived on the scene to start rescue operations but their attempts were interrupted ninety minutes post-attack when that section of the bridge fell into the water, killing all who sat there, unable to move or escape from the damaged bridge. At this very moment, partially submerged vehicles and crumbled sections of the part of the fallen bridge deck serve as an eerie reminder of what transpired this morning.

About twenty minutes later, a bomb was detonated at Piazza Independencia e Societato Prosperito in the west-central district of Saronno's CBD. A large-scale device, preliminary investigation indicates the primarily C4-based explosive killed 34 innocent bystanders and wounded nearly 360 more. The explosion ripped glass clean off the windows of surrounding buildings, the panes shattering on the ground below. Light standards were mangled by the shock wave, trees had limbs torn off and parked cars were scratched or crushed beyond salvage.

And in a final attack, customers at a shopping centre in Pomenigiura, a large suburban community of Saronno, scattered frantically from the mall after a tear gas blitz was followed up by a large explosion that ripped through an anchor tenant in the huge complex. Security hurriedly escorted shoppers off the property shortly after the initial explosion, because a customer thought she had seen a second device. The suspicious backpack was detonated by the police bomb squad as a precaution but contained only schoolwork. Twenty-six souls were lost in that third and final explosion of the day, with most of the 5,216 injuries coming from excessive inhalation of smoke and tear-gas or cuts and bruises.

"We heard a 'sss' sound and the building was completely smoked out, then we heard a huge 'boom' and everything shook violently," Martina Alfonscati, 33, said of the attack. "It was an odd feeling, because people were yelling "fire" because of the smoke and were not expecting the blast. Then people realised it was tear gas and were yelling 'cover your nose and mouth, try and keep your eyes closed!' The blast knocked my daughter and I straight to the ground; I have cuts on my elbows and palms and she has a welt in her arm from where she fell on a pebble in the carpark. It was very surreal. I am still in shock from the whole thing."

Poignantly, Alfonscati added, "you never expect that to happen in your neighbourhood but you always end up proven wrong. Now there are bodybags and triages set up everywhere. It is shameful and unjustifiable to attack civilians like this. What did we... you and I, the average Pacitalian, do to justify these killings?"

"At the very least, the bridge strike was terrorism," said Pan Abscondano, a Ministry of Transportation spokesman said. "I cannot speak for the other two incidents but I can tell you that, firstly, we were obviously not planning to spontaneously collapse a section of the bridge, and secondly, the structural integrity of the crossing had just been tested in routine analysis that is always done every six months. The bridge, from end to end, was found to be functional and safe in those tests and the report was certified by the Pacitalian Underwriters' Laboratories Transportation Safety Council and the Pacitalian Transport Safety Administration."

But while Mr Abscondano was uncertain about the cause of the other two attacks, Pacitalian government officials confirmed there was "significant evidence pointing to terrorism in all three attacks".

"We have already analysed chatter among suspected organisations over the past twenty-four hours, and now even before that, to try and see whether or not there is any connections within that dialogue, but we have been unlucky so far," Paolo Simonetti, a PCIC spokesman said of Wednesday's attacks. "At this point we are hard-pressed to action, and we are working on all angles of today's events. Unfortunately, we're forced to leave a lot of what happened today open to speculation because we just do not know the facts yet. However, we have enough evidence to say that it was terrorism."

Anonymous sources within the government are pointing to domestic terrorism, saying "the new threat is definitely home-grown".

Consigliera Albinanda Serodini was quick to dispel this. "We do not know much yet... it is too early. But, the fact remains we have been attacked and, for the memory of those who we lost today we will work at full capacity until we identify the culprit and bring them to justice. I will personally ensure this happens."

Opposition critics of the CdG were quick to point out Serodini's Pomentanan heritage was "probably the main reason why she was so committed: if it had happened in Gulfera or Meritate she wouldn't [give a damn]." However, PSC leader Fernando Chiovitti slammed those people, mostly from his own party, for "ignoring clear, hard fact".

"Regardless of political affiliation, we were attacked today," he said. "Not as socialists, not as capitalists, but as Pacitalians. We need to band together and heal the wounds, and partisan comments like those from certain members from my own party, of which I am very much ashamed and embarrassed, will not help the situation right now. We need to back our law enforcement one-hundred-percent as they try valiantly to track down and punish the responsible."

Stock exchanges and general trading ground to a halt Wednesday both out of respect for the 260 who died today, and also to prevent massive losses from a probable scare in response to the attacks. Serodini moved to reassure Pacitalians and visitors "the country is still safe to visit and we are still going to move along as is normal. We will not let this hamper our progress as a society."

The 9/13 attacks, as they are being called by some already, came on the first official day of the federal election campaign, and leaders were involved more with making statements on the day's tragedies than actually campaigning. In fact, Chiovitti and Green leader Neros Constantakis said they will not "launch their campaigns for another week in respect of those we lost today". In response, Serodini said it was "an inherently good and respectful idea".
